Dhoop Dan, also known as Dhoop Daan or Dhup Dan, is a traditional Indian ritual involving the offering of incense sticks (dhoop) to deities or ancestors:

Significance:
1. Purification: Cleansing atmosphere, mind, body.2. Worship: Offering prayers, gratitude.3. Respect: Honoring deities, ancestors.

Types:
1. Daily Puja: Part of daily worship routine.2. Special Occasions: Festivals, ceremonies, life events.3. Ancestor Worship: Offering to departed loved ones.

Materials:
1. Incense sticks (dhoop)2. Holder (dhoop dan)3. Ghee or oil4. Camphor

Benefits:
1. Spiritual growth2. Mental clarity3. Emotional balance4. Air purification

Ritual Steps:
1. Lighting dhoop2. Offering to deity/ancestor3. Chanting mantras4. Circumambulation (parikrama)

Occasions:
1. Diwali2. Navratri3. Ganesh Chaturthi4. Pitru Paksha (Ancestor Worship)

Regional Variations:
1. Hindu2. Buddhist3. Jain4. Sikh

Dhoop Dan Types:
1. Wooden2. Metal3. Ceramic4. Stone

Decorative Durga Face refers to artistic representations of Goddess Durga's face, often used as decorative pieces or devotional icons:

Significance:
1. Goddess Durga: Embodiment of female power, strength.2. Protection: Warding off evil, negativity.3. Blessings: Granting prosperity, happiness.

Types:
1. Wall Hangings: Wooden, metal, or ceramic.2. Masks: Decorative, wearable.3. Idols: Small, intricately designed.4. Paintings: Vibrant, detailed.

Materials:
1. Wood (wooden carvings)2. Metal (brass, copper, silver)3. Ceramic (clay, porcelain)4. Paint (watercolor, acrylic)

Designs:
1. Traditional: Classic, intricate designs.2. Modern: Abstract, contemporary interpretations.3. Folk Art: Tribal, rural influences.

Occasions:
1. Navratri (9-night festival)2. Durga Puja (Bengali festival)3. Diwali (Festival of Lights)4. Daily worship

Placement:
1. Home altar2. Living room3. Entrance hall4. Office space

Benefits:
1. Positive energy2. Protection from negativity3. Inspiration, motivation4. Aesthetic appeal

Regional Variations:
1. Bengali Durga2. South Indian Durga3. Rajasthani Durga4. Gujarati Durga

Mitti Kalash With Diya is a traditional Indian earthenware vessel with a diya (lamp) used for spiritual and cultural purposes:

Mitti Kalash:
1. Earthenware vessel: Made from clay, symbolizing earthiness.2. Unglazed: Natural, rustic texture.3. Narrow neck: For holding water or other liquids.

Diya:
1. Oil lamp: Using ghee (clarified butter) or oil.2. Wicks: Cotton or cloth strips.3. Light source: Symbolizing illumination, knowledge.

Significance:
1. Puja (worship): Used in Hindu rituals, offerings to deities.2. Spiritual growth: Representing inner light, enlightenment.3. Cultural tradition: Passed down through generations.

Occasions:
1. Diwali (Festival of Lights)2. Navratri (9-night festival)3. Ganesh Chaturthi (Lord Ganesha's birthday)4. Daily puja (worship)

Benefits:
1. Purifies atmosphere2. Brings positivity3. Symbolizes hope, guidance

Types:
1. Clay Kalash: Raw, unglazed clay.2. Terracotta Kalash: Fired, rustic texture.3. Painted Kalash: Decorated with vibrant colors.

Mitti Kundi, also known as Mitti Ka Diya or Earthen Lamp, is a traditional Indian clay vessel used for lighting purposes:

Types:
1. Simple Kundi: Basic, unadorned design.2. Decorative Kundi: Intricately designed, painted.3. Handi Kundi: Large, handled vessel.

Uses:
1. Lighting: Homes, temples, public spaces.2. Puja (worship): Offering prayers, lighting diya.3. Decorative: Aesthetic appeal, cultural symbol.

Significance:
1. Eco-friendly: Biodegradable, non-toxic.2. Cultural heritage: Traditional Indian craft.3. Spiritual significance: Symbolizing light, knowledge.

Occasions:
1. Diwali (Festival of Lights)2. Navratri (9-night festival)3. Ganesh Chaturthi (Lord Ganesha's birthday)4. Daily puja (worship)

Benefits:
1. Ambient lighting2. Air purification3. Aesthetic appeal

Crafting:
1. Clay sourcing2. Shaping, molding3. Drying, firing

Regional Variations:
1. Rajasthani Kundi2. Gujarati Kundi3. South Indian Kundi
